Kinky is NOT a Diagnosis!

October 16th, 2009 · No Comments

Action Alert from National Coalition for Sexual Freedom Help make history by signing the DSM Revision Petition now! The diagnoses in the DSM-IV-TR still subject people who practice BDSM, fetishes and cross-dressing to bias, discrimination and social sanctions without any scientific basis. NCSF Statement on Professional Dominatrices in New York

March 3rd, 2009 · 1 Comment

NCSF has been contacted by over a dozen concerned members of the BDSM community in New York about the arrests of dozens of professional Dominatrices in Manhattan that started in early 2008.
